/*******************************************/
/* 왼쪽 위젯 "오시는 길" 버튼 스타일 설정 css */

#page #content #konz_id_div_Direction {
	background: #1d8bf2;
}
#page #content #konz_id_div_Schedule {
	background: #08b441;
}
#page #content #konz_id_div_Direction, #konz_id_div_Schedule {
	padding: 20px 12px;
	border-radius: 4px;
	width: 100%;
	text-align: center;
	color: rgb(255, 255, 255);
	line-height: 1.4;
	cursor: pointer;
	
	/* 폰트 로딩되기 전까지는 궁서체가 나타나는 문제해결을 위하여 대체폰트로 Roboto 사용 */
	/* font-family: 'Poor Story', Roboto, sans-serif; */
	/* font-family: 'Poor Story', cursive; */

	font-size: 16px;
	font-weight: 600;
	text-decoration: none;
	display: block;
	box-sizing: border-box;
}



/* 왼쪽 위젯 영역의 오시는 길 안내 버튼에 그림자 효과 주기 */
body.pen_drop_shadow #page .widget-area #konz_id_div_Direction, #konz_id_div_Schedule {
	box-shadow: 2px 2px 5px rgba(0,0,0,0.25);
}


/*******************************************/


/* '오시는 길'이라는 페이지(direction.htm) 내용에 대한 스타일 설정 css */
#page #content #main div.konz_cls_div_DirectionIcons {
	text-align:center; 
	padding: 0 auto;
	margin: 0px auto;
}

#page #content #main div.konz_cls_div_KakaotalkSearch {
	margin: 0 auto;
	padding: 0 auto;
	text-align: center;
}

#page #content #main div.konz_cls_div_DirectionMain a {
	text-decoration: none;
}

/* #page #content #main h2.konz_cls_h2_DirectionMainH2 {
	font-size: 1.70rem;
} */
#page #content #main h2.konz_cls_h2_DirectionMainH2::before { content: '' !important; }
#page #content #main h2.konz_cls_h2_DirectionMainH2::after { content: '' !important; }

#page #content #main span.konz_cls_span_DirectionMainH2 {
	color:#ba0c49;
}

#page #content #main span.konz_cls_span_DirectionMainKakaotalk {
	background-color: yellow;
}

#page #content #main div.konz_cls_div_DirectionMain li { 
	/* font-size: 1.20rem; */
	list-style-type: none; 
}

#page #content #main div.konz_cls_div_DirectionMainText {
	padding-left: 2.0rem !important;
}
#page #content #main div.konz_cls_div_DirectionMainText h3 {
	/* font-size: 1.30rem; */
	/* font-family: 'Poor Story', Roboto, sans-serif; */
	margin-top: 0.75rem !important;
	margin-bottom: 0.125rem !important;

}
#page #content #main div.konz_cls_div_DirectionMainText h3::before {
	content: '📍';
	font-size: 1.2rem;
	display: inline-block;
	margin-right: 0.5rem;
}
/* #page #content #main div.konz_cls_div_DirectionMainText h3::after 	{ content: ''; } */

#page #content #main div.konz_cls_div_DirectionMainText p {
	/* font-size: 1.10rem; */
	margin: 2px auto !important;
}

#page #content #main div.konz_cls_div_Copyright {
	text-align: center;
	font-weight: 700;
	font-family: 'Noto Sans KR', Roboto, sans-serif;
}
/*******************************************/